Peter Grimes was one of the first operas by Benjamin Britten to be considered a success and a masterpiece of the 20th century.
Inspired by a poem of George Crabbe, “The Borough,” this drama takes place in a fishing village in England quite possibly similar to Aldeburg where Crabbe grew up.
The music is composed around the tormented relationship between the fisher Grimes and his local community.
